BIOGRAPHY

Rebecca Ho is an associate in Hong Kong. She is a member of the firm’s Litigation Practice Group.

Ms. Ho’s practice focuses on general civil and commercial litigation and dispute resolution, including tax, trust, estate administration, companies and securities enforcement matters. She also has experience advising on a wide range of contentious regulatory matters, and advises listed companies and financial institutions on regulatory investigations, disciplinary proceedings and market misconduct issues.

Prior to joining Gibson Dunn, Ms. Ho practiced at a magic circle firm in Hong Kong. She is also a former in-house counsel at the Securities and Futures Commission during which time she was involved in a variety of matters relating to the Securities and Futures Ordinance (SFO).

Ms. Ho received her Bachelor of Laws degree with honors from the University of Bristol in 2006, and earned her Master of Laws degree from the London School of Economics and Political Science in 2008. She is admitted to practice in Hong Kong and is fluent in English, Cantonese and Mandarin.
